This is simple as all you have to learn is what slope intercept form is and how it works. In SIF, the number paired with the x is the slope, which should always be put over 1 if it is not already put over another number. The slope is the "rise over the run" which means that it is a proportion. For every 4 that you go up in this case, you should be moving over 1 on the x axis. The other number (-5) is the y-intercept, which means that the line you draw at the slope should go through that number.
